Transaction 23274cc34685e78591d57f256f37812fc834aba071b6019b5c498e7016b8673d
1 Input
1 Output
-
23274cc34685e78591d57f256f37812fc834aba071b6019b5c498e7016b8673d:0
- value
- 1297294
- script pubkey
- OP_0 OP_PUSHBYTES_20 39c3c456816242b33ca2a360feb5d7fa1d927fc8
- address
- bc1q88pug45pvfptx09z5ds0adwhlgweyl7g2t6ztg